CricketNews
New Member
Michael Clarke says “it's sad to see” South Africa's shock squad announcement for the tour of New Zealand signal the likely demise of Test ...
Continue reading...
Read all the Latest BigCricket Posts
Continue reading...
Read all the Latest BigCricket Posts